Output 57a5dadd08b3a80cdb79718896388a88044bf8c8bc9e3a1d3569f7fa52a8c401:0

value
21098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 035edba78a53ebdcd1a72e09bf9af61b22bcdbcb OP_EQUAL
address
31zqayEcskFEXV6pEZr32Ag739x3Y4tGRq
transaction
57a5dadd08b3a80cdb79718896388a88044bf8c8bc9e3a1d3569f7fa52a8c401
spent
true